How to make aloe vera juice for weight loss?

There are five most common ways to use aloe vera juice. They are quick, simple, and healthy with no side effects.

Aloe vera and Lemon extract

First of all, peel aloe leaves and take out the jell properly. Then cut the aloe jell into pieces and take one spoon of aloe gel. Add one spoon of aloe gel into a glass of water and then blend it properly until the aloe jelly dissolves completely.
After that, add some lemon extract to the juice. Lemon extract adds both flavor and nutrition to the juice so that you can enjoy a healthy weight loss drink.

Aloe vera with Honey

Honey is one of the best healthy liquids, well known for its amazing healing properties. Instead of lemon, add a few drops of honey to aloe juice to make it taste much better and sweeter.

Aloe vera with vegetable juice

To get the nutrition of vegetables, add one spoon of aloe vera gel to vegetable juice and blend it, or else you can put a small slice of aloe vera gel along with other vegetables to make its juice.

Aloe vera gel with warm water

To get most of the benefits of aloe gel, mix aloe gel in lukewarm water and drink it in the early morning hours.

Simple aloe juice

The simplest and easiest way to make aloe vera juice is to mix aloe vera water and water without warming and adding anything else if you have no issues with the taste and flavor of aloe gel. Enjoy your drink any time during the day hour. You can also consume it an hour or 30 minutes before a meal.

Note: Do not consume aloe vera juice in excess because it may cause other health problems. Use it off and on or once a day. Remember to consult your nutritionist before use.
